The main idea behind the Danny Roberts challenge, is to have 1 player score 1,000 goals for club and country under your management. There are no rules as to how you attain the player, although the editor MUST NOT be used. Season reports of potential challengers are encouraged. Challenge Rules : This challenge can be attempted while playing any other challenges. So those of you having a crack at Gundo's, Rancers, canvey!!'s or dafuge's Challenge that come across a fantastic prospect for this challenge, feel free to come in and post your updates. Use of an EDITOR is not permitted, unless the use is ONLY for league editing. Should there be any potential evidence to assume foul play with regards to this rule, the rule will be revoked, and no editing will be allowed. Please don't take ruin this for others by cheating. Any player involved in this challenge MUST score the goals under human management. Therefore, if you have Player A and Club X and he scores 500 goals, then you move clubs, the player only has 500 goals towards the tally. If you buy the player and take him with you, and he scores 500 more, this will make his 1,000. If you do not buy him and he scores 500 more, this DOES NOT count towards the Challenge Tally and must not be added into final totals. International Goals count either under Human, OR AI management. Friendly International Goals DO Count. Friendly Club Goals DO NOT Count. Players playing in FMC mode will be allowed to post if you mark your post with #FMC Screenshots are encouraged where possible.
